Course Details
- Cybersecurity Fundamentals: Understanding the basics of cybersecurity, threats, and attacks, including malware, phishing, and social engineering.
- Network Security: Learn about firewalls, VPNs, intrusion detection systems, and other network security measures to protect online equity coaching businesses.
- Identity and Access Management: Implement secure authentication and access control mechanisms to ensure data privacy and confidentiality.
- Incident Response and Disaster Recovery: Develop strategies for responding to and recovering from cybersecurity incidents, breaches, and disasters.
- Data Protection and Encryption: Master data backup, recovery, and encryption techniques to safeguard sensitive coaching information.
- Security Policies and Procedures: Establish and maintain security policies, procedures, and guidelines to ensure compliance with industry standards and regulations.
- Security Awareness Training: Train employees and stakeholders on cybersecurity best practices, including password management, email security, and safe browsing habits.
- Threat Intelligence and Analysis: Monitor and analyze cyber threats and vulnerabilities to proactively protect online equity coaching businesses.
- Vendor Management and Supply Chain Security: Ensure third-party vendors and suppliers follow security best practices and protect sensitive data.

Network Security Engineer: These professionals are responsible for designing, implementing, and maintaining the network's security infrastructure.
They ensure secure communication and access between users and resources, typically earning Β£45,000-Β£80,000 annually. 2.
Security Analyst: Security Analysts focus on monitoring, identifying, and mitigating cyber threats.
They protect systems, networks, and applications from potential intrusions and maintain logs, typically earning Β£30,000-Β£65,000 annually. 3.
Cybersecurity Consultant: Consultants assess an organization's security posture and recommend improvements.
They develop strategies and implement solutions to protect digital assets, typically earning Β£40,000-Β£120,000 annually. 4.
Ethical Hacker: Also known as white-hat hackers, these professionals use their skills to identify vulnerabilities in systems and applications.
They simulate cyber attacks to help organizations improve their security, typically earning Β£35,000-Β£90,000 annually. 5.
Chief Information Security Officer (CISO): CISOs lead an organization's overall information security strategy, ensuring compliance with regulations and best practices.
They typically earn Β£80,000-Β£200,000 annually. 6.
Security Software Developer: These developers create software solutions to address cybersecurity needs, such as antivirus, firewalls, and encryption tools.
They typically earn Β£35,000-Β£75,000 annually.
